Top Signs Your Air Conditioner Needs Maintenance and How to Address Them

0

Air conditioners are an essential part of home comfort, especially during the hot summer months. However, like any mechanical system, they require regular maintenance to perform at their best. If you’ve noticed your air conditioner struggling to keep your home cool, it could be signaling that it’s time for some upkeep. In this article, we’ll explore the top signs your air conditioner needs maintenance and what steps you can take to address them.

1. Reduced Airflow

One of the most common signs that your air conditioner needs attention is reduced airflow. If you notice that the air coming from your vents isn’t as strong as it used to be, it could indicate a clog in the ducts, dirty filters, or even a malfunctioning blower fan.

What to Do:

  • Replace the air filter if it’s dirty or clogged.
  • Check the ducts for obstructions, like dust or debris.
  • If airflow doesn’t improve after these actions, you might need a professional inspection of the blower fan.

2. Strange Noises

Unusual noises, such as banging, buzzing, or squealing, coming from your air conditioner are never a good sign. These sounds typically point to an internal issue that could worsen if not addressed. For instance, a loose fan blade, refrigerant leak, or damaged compressor can create such sounds.

What to Do:

  • Turn off the system immediately to prevent further damage.
  • Inspect the unit for any visible issues like debris or loose parts.
  • Contact a professional technician for a thorough checkup to pinpoint the source of the noise.

3. Warm Air Instead of Cold

If your air conditioner is blowing warm air instead of the usual cold breeze, it could be caused by several factors, such as low refrigerant levels or a broken compressor.

What to Do:

  • Check the thermostat settings to ensure they’re correct.
  • If the settings are fine, there could be an issue with refrigerant or a malfunctioning component, which requires professional help to fix.

4. Water Leaks Around the Unit

Air conditioners naturally produce condensation, but excessive water leakage around your AC unit could be a sign of a blocked or broken drain line. This can lead to mold growth and water damage if not addressed quickly.

What to Do:

  • Ensure the drainage line is clear and free of blockages.
  • Clean the pan that collects condensation regularly.
  • If the problem persists, consider having a technician inspect your system for underlying issues.

5. High Humidity Inside

While air conditioners are designed to cool your home, they also help regulate humidity levels. If your home feels more humid than usual, it could be a sign that your AC system isn’t removing moisture as efficiently as it should.

What to Do:

  • Check your air filters and replace them if necessary.
  • Ensure the unit’s coils are clean and functioning properly.
  • Schedule a professional air conditioning maintenance visit to check the refrigerant levels and performance of the system.

6. Foul Odors

If your air conditioner is emitting foul odors, it’s important to investigate the cause immediately. These smells could be due to mold or mildew growth within the system, which is common if the unit’s condensate drain is clogged.

What to Do:

  • Turn off the air conditioner and clean the air filters.
  • Inspect the ductwork for mold or mildew buildup.
  • Call an HVAC professional for a full system inspection and cleaning to prevent further contamination.

When to Call for Help

While basic tasks like cleaning the filters and checking for blockages are easy to handle on your own, more complex issues such as refrigerant leaks, compressor problems, or electrical issues require the expertise of a professional.
